社区
雷丰阳的课程社区_NO_1
Spring注解驱动开发
帖子详情
Spring容器创建-Bean创建完成
atguigu_com
2023-01-12 23:04:57
课时名称
课时知识点
Spring容器创建-Bean创建完成
...全文
55
回复
打赏
收藏
Spring容器创建-Bean创建完成
课时名称课时知识点Spring容器创建-Bean创建完成
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
spring
-
Bea
n管理-
spring
boot原理-Maven高级
spring
-
Bea
n管理-
spring
boot原理-Maven高级
spring
容器
创建
bea
n的时机
spring
容器
在
创建
对象的时机:前提:在单例情况下。 1、在默认的情况下,启动
spring
容器
创建
对象。 2、在
spring
的配置文件
bea
n中有一个属性 lazy-init="default/true/false" 如果 lazy-init = default/false ,在启动
spring
容器
时
创建
对象。 ...
Spring
系列第4篇:
Spring
容器
创建
Bea
n对象的四种方式和细节
文章目录一、
Spring
容器
创建
Bea
n对象的四种方式1.通过反射调用构造方法
创建
bea
n对象2.通过实例工厂方法
创建
bea
n对象3.通过静态实例工厂方法
创建
bea
n对象4.通过Factory
Bea
n接口来
创建
bea
n对象二、
bea
n对象的作用范围三、
bea
n对象的生命周期 一、
Spring
容器
创建
Bea
n对象的四种方式 1.通过反射调用构造方法
创建
bea
n对象 <!--第一种方式:使用默认构造函数
创建
对象 在
spring
的配置文件中,使用
bea
n标签,配以id和class属性,没有其他属性和标签时,
spring
容器
核心原理--
bea
n的存储以及
Bea
n的三级缓存
一.
bea
n的存储 通常我们说,
spring
容器
帮我们管理
bea
n,但是什么是
bea
n? 举个简单的例子,如果我们自己提供一个X.class类,那此时的X.class我们称之为class对象,在经过
spring
的一系列生命周期的处理之后,就会变成可以放到
spring
容器
中的
bea
n对象,我们称此时的对象是
bea
n对象,所以,总结来说,经过一系列生命周期方法处理之后的class对象,就是
bea
n对象; 只有经过一系列后置处理器方法的处理,才是一个合格的
bea
n对象。
bea
n对象最终存储在
spring
容器
中,
Spring
IOC
容器
-
Bea
n管理——基于XML方式(续集)
Spring
IOC
容器
-
Bea
n管理——基于XML(续集) 1、IOC 操作
Bea
n 管理(Factory
Bea
n) 1、
Spring
有两种类型
bea
n,一种普通
bea
n,另外一种工厂
bea
n(Factory
Bea
n) 2、普通
bea
n:在配置文件中定义
bea
n 类型就是返回类型 3、工厂
bea
n:在配置文件定义
bea
n 类型可以和返回类型不一样 第一步
创建
类,让这个类作为工厂
bea
n,实现接口 Factory
Bea
n 第二步 实现接口里面的方法,在实现的方法
雷丰阳的课程社区_NO_1
2
社区成员
54
社区内容
发帖
与我相关
我的任务
雷丰阳的课程社区_NO_1
复制链接
扫一扫
分享
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章